Jim Cabot, a widower and retired engineer, endeavors to turn his life around by throwing himself into a four-year boat-building project that memorializes his late, beloved wife. William Bill Gallant, his neighbor and close friend, carries the daily burden of his own wifes dementia together with an illustrious but soul-searching career as an inspector with the Royal Canadian Mounted Police. Down East in Bluenose Country follows the intersecting lives of four Maritime Canadian families, each of whom have confronted disappointing and tragic life experiences.
